I’ve come to realise the magic word when it comes to gifting is ‘intention’. Having the right intention helps you find the right gift that fits a purpose for the gift receiver – whether it’s something they can use, within the realm of what their current interests are, or simply something that brings them joy. It’s the thought that counts, so I make sure to pick out a gift that my friend or family member may have brought up in passing over dinner months ago. And I live for their excitement when they rip off the wrapper and go ‘Oh my god! You listened!’, or ‘I can’t believe you remembered!’. They’re happy and it gives me a sense of satisfaction knowing that yes, I did remember. Yes, I did put in the thought. It’s the best of a win, win situation!

- Bordallo Pinheiro – Large Cabbage Bowl. You would’ve seen aesthetic cabbage bowls all over social media, but why not get the original for a dear friend? Cabbage dinnerware was designed in 1884 by Raphael Bordallo Pinheiro, a talented artist and ceramicist. He gained acclaim for his art pottery first, then began creating molds of his flora and fauna forms. Definitely in my 2025 list. Also makes for such a great story to share with guests while tossing up some salad.
